ATMA Wokha celebrates Women Farmers Day

Wokha, December 2 (MExN): The Agricultural Technology Management Agency (ATMA) Wokha celebrated the Women Farmer’s Day on October 15 at D.C Conference hall Wokha. Chairing the occasion deputy project director Yanglen Y Jami welcomed the women farmers by exhorting and highlighting the various schemes and activities of women in farming. T Subenthung Yanthan, deputy project director then explained the importance and concept of the women farmer’s day by encouraging the women folks to continuously put more efforts and that their hard works will not go in vain but will be acknowledged and recognised by the government.

 

He asserted that a woman comprises 43% of the world agricultural labour force, which rises to 70% in some countries and that there is not a single area of agriculture in which women are not involved. Women play important role from sowing to harvesting to post harvest management to marketing and further contribute to food security. Asali Murry a progressive farmer shared her success story and farming experiences of the past 20 years and encouraged the women groups to work hard with zeal and determination.

 

Two SHGs namely sunflower SHG and Eyingro SHG from chukitong and wokha block presented their status report and their various farming activities. Later power point presentation on women in agriculture was delivered by Lothungbeni Murry Assistant Technology Manager, she discussed about the significant inequality of women on farms even when they are as good as men in farming and lamented that if women were given equal access to resources as men agricultural yield could further increase.

 

In another session, formation and functions of SHGs/FIGs was discussed by Zachamo Humtsoe (ATM) who emphasised on the regular meeting of the women groups and also discussed about the maintenance and proper book keeping. Short video on innovative women farming by Asali Murry was shown. The program ended with vote of thanks by Elilo Kikon (ATM).
